Hello, im interested on getting a crab or so in my tank. Question is are there any fully freshwater? Or all brackish? Because i have a corydora and clown pleco and im sure they dont like aquarium salt. I know my mollies and platies are okay with brackish, but id really love to get some sort of crab. New to the crabs and i know they need to dry out, breath air etc.
 
Not sure there are any pure freshwater crabs but I could be wrong. Fiddlers need some salt and land. Crays are a decent alternative but are destructive to the tanks stock. Could try a Mexican dwarf crayfish, very hardy and tame.
